    Default Thumbs not created

    I seem to have a problem when viewing pictures or videos on my Samsung C650. It's only a problem for newly added folders.

    When i add a new folder and copy in photos/videos, I then attempt to open the folder on the TV. there is a long delay of about 30-50seconds then the folder is shown but with no thumbs. (this is normal for new folders but only the first time on open since the thumbs are created).
    But now every time i open the folder, the same thing happens; a long pause and then no thumbs. The files play when selected.

    I have opened Mezzmo on the server and can see the thumbs are not created.

    Hi Gus,

    Can you send us a set of logs and we'll take a look what may be happening. Turn on logging in Mezzmo (see http://forum.conceiva.com/showthread...nostic-logging) and restart your Mezzmo server. Create a new folder on your hard disk and add some photos as you have described. Now connect to Mezzmo from your Samsung. Browse the folder of photos on your TV and when there's no thumbnails, stop your Mezzmo server and zip up the logs and send them to us at support [at] conceiva [dot] com.
